Abstract
The comprehensive steriod plant processing process includes pressurizing, sandwich heating and hydrolysis inside one sealed pressure reactor with sulfuric acid as catalyst. The said process has no damage to saponin while converting recovering all effective components in steroid plant. The solution after separating hydrolysate can be converted into biochemical product via microbe conversion, and the mother liquor after recovery can be reused in the pressurizing hydrolysis. The production process is closed and circulated and has short production process and no exhaust of waste water, slag and waste gas; and can be used in industrial production.
Description
Technical field: the present invention relates to a kind of working method that fully utilizes the steroidal plant.
Background technology: the operational path that traditional production technique of extraction saponin is taked from steroidal plant roots and stems such as yellow ginger, valley dragon, duration and degree of heating root, Dioscorea panthaica Prain et Burkill is: fermentation method, hydrochloric acid hydrolysis method, fermentation---hydrochloric acid hydrolysis method.The common feature of above-mentioned production technique is: the production cycle is long, and fermentation needs 7-15 days; The wasting of resources is big, and the remaining vegetable composition all discharges except that saponin, and serious environment pollution is produced the waste water that acid contains plant body residual substance that contains that one ton of saponin will be discharged kiloton, the severe contamination river water quality.The processing method of other trials has simple hydrochloric acid hydrolysis method, and the shortcoming of this method is: hydrogen ion is crossed the structure of destroying saponin at most, and it is incomplete that hydrogen ion is crossed hydrolysis at least.Simple fermentation then easily produces secondary saponin and influences extraction yield, is difficult to realize suitability for industrialized production.
Summary of the invention: the present invention is in order to solve the problem that the production cycle is long, the wasting of resources is big, environmental pollution is serious in traditional working method of utilizing effective constituents such as steroidal plant extract saponin, a kind of working method that fully utilizes the steroidal plant has been proposed, it is characterized in that: described method is in the closed pressure reaction still, with sulfuric acid is catalyzer, pressurization, chuck heating hydrolysis.Adopt this method, neither destroy the structure of saponin, make again that each active principle all transforms recovery in the steroidal plant; Solution behind the separation hydrolyzate can become biochemical product through microbial transformation, mother liquor after the recovery can be used for pressurized hydrolysis once more, and whole process of production is closed cycle, no waste water, waste residue, exhaust gas discharging, and with short production cycle, can realize the production of industrialization streamline.
Embodiment: be placed in the closed pressure reaction still after by present method steroidal plant rhizome such as yellow ginger, Dioscorea nipponica Mak. Ningpo Yam Rhizome, Dioscorea panthaica Prain et Burkill, duration and degree of heating root being pulverized, add sulfuric acid catalyst, pressurization, chuck heating hydrolysis after-filtration, wherein filter residue extracts saponin after washing, drying, and the residue after it extracts promptly is a fertilizer; Isolate reduction liquid glucose and vitriol with after-filtration during filtrate is carried out, the liquid glucose that wherein reduces carries out microbial transformation, generates other biochemical products.Because in specific pressure and temperature scope, carry out forced hydrolysis with sulfuric acid as catalyzer, neither destroy the structure of saponin, make again that each active principle is separated from each other in the steroidal plant, all transform, can reclaim respectively.Separate the acidic solution of forming by reducing sugar and sulfuric acid behind the hydrolyzate, separablely after neutralizing go out vitriol, reducing sugar is become biochemical products such as alcohol, citric acid by microbial transformation, mother liquor after the recovery can be used for pressurized hydrolysis once more, water of productive use is closed cycle in whole process of production, no waste water, waste residue, exhaust gas discharging.Especially with short production cycle, hydrolysis reaction is a few hours only.
Adopt this method result of implementation as follows:
Lab scale: hydrolysis cadmium yellow ginger 1000 grams, get hydrolyzate 57 grams, extract saponin 7.2 grams, the rate of recovery 7.2 ‰; The reduction sugar concentration is 15%;
Pilot scale: 800 kilograms of hydrolysis cadmium yellow ginger, get 60 kilograms of hydrolyzates, saponin extraction yield 7.2 ‰, concentration of reduced sugar are 18.25%.
